Claims that 30,000 people were killed during protests in Iran are false, said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i in an interview with CNN Turk, APA reports. 

“There is a difference between protesters and terrorists who commit provocative acts. We witnessed rationally held protests over the country’s economic situation from December 28 to January 8. These protests are acceptable, and even our president was engaging in dialogue with the protesters on certain issues,” Araghchi said.

The Iranian minister stressed that the nature of the events changed from January 8 to 10: “Armed terrorists who infiltrated among the protesters began opening fire on security personnel. They even targeted ordinary citizens.”

According to him, those who committed these acts intended to attract the support of the US president.

Araghchi added that the official number of those killed in the protests is 3,117, and up to 2,000 of them are considered martyrs.
